About the Art: Texas artist Larry Dyke loves traveling through the Smokey Mountains. The rolling hills are so different from the flat plains around Houston where he lives. This is one of his favorite spots - a tiny town with a white church near Cade's Cove. Like most landscape artists, Dyke gets up early to catch the rising sun. This morning, it took several hours for the fog and mist to burn off, but there was plenty to "enchant" him. Larry Dyke has devoted his life's work to the interpretation of the beauty he beholds in nature. His success as one of America's most beloved artists is proof of his distinctive ability to create a scene which captivates the imagination of the viewer. Dyke's genius lies in his construction of intricate settings that even the novice art lover can appreciate. His deep personal belief as a Christian is the driving force which guides Larry's life and work. In his paintings, Larry captures not only the physical beauty of the great outdoors, but also the spiritual sense of perfection he views as the handiwork of God's creation. This is why each of his paintings carries a related Bible verse below his signature. When Larry became a full time artist, he was impressed to put a scriptural notation on each of his paintings. It's an expression of what Larry thinks the true answer to life is.
